How is the weather in Grado?
Grado typically has a Mediterranean climate. Summers can be warm with temperatures reaching 86°F (30°C), and often sunny. Winters are mild with averages around 46°F (8°C). Spring and autumn are pleasant, with temperatures ranging between 50°F and 70°F (10°C to 21°C).
What are some of the best things to do in Grado?
In Grado, visitors can explore the historic sites, relax on the beach, or take a spa treatment in the renowned thermal baths. Boat tours of the Grado Lagoon are popular, as are visits to the local nature reserves and parks. The town's culinary scene is also highly recommended.
What is the best time of year to visit Grado?
The most popular time to visit Grado is during the summer months, from June to August, when the weather is warm and sunny. During this period, the Perdon de Barbana, a traditional religious event featuring a boat procession, takes place in July.
What are the best places to stay in Grado?
Popular areas to stay in Grado include Centro Storico, known for its historic charm and close proximity to shops and restaurants, and Città Giardino, which is adjacent to the beach. The area around the Grado Lagoon is also a peaceful choice with lovely views.
What are the best places to visit in Grado?
Popular places to visit in Grado include the Basilica di Sant'Eufemia, a historic church boasting beautiful mosaics, and the Centro Storico, a charming area with narrow streets and traditional buildings. The Nature Reserve of the Isonzo River's Mouth is often recommended for those interested in local flora and fauna.
What are some hiking trails in Grado?
Grado is mostly flat, so it's not known for its hiking trails. However, for those interested in leisurely walks, the Nature Reserve of the Isonzo River's Mouth and the Riserva Naturale Regionale della Valle Cavanata provide lovely trails and opportunities for birdwatching.
What are some family activities to do in Grado?
In Grado, families can explore the Grado Lagoon on a boat tour, spend an enjoyable day at the Aquasplash water park, or visit the Parco Zoo Punta Verde to meet a variety of animals. Engage with history at the Basilica di Sant'Eufemia or simply relax on the sandy beaches.
What are some of the best day trip ideas in Grado?
From Grado, you can take exciting day trips to the nearby city of Trieste, with its rich history and cosmopolitan culture, or to the charming town of Aquileia,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its ancient Roman ruins. For nature lovers, the Riserva Naturale Regionale della Valle Cavanata is a wonderful option.
